// JavaScript Document

var left 			= 0;
var ancho  			= 324;
var desplazamiento 	= 0;

function moverGaleria(){
	var posActual = parseInt($('div.galeria ul').css('left'));
	left  =  (posActual  + ancho*desplazamiento)/2;
	
 	$('div.galeria ul').css('left',left+'px') ;
}




$(document).ready(
function(){
	
  var galeria   =  $('div.galeria');
  var ul 		=  $('div.galeria ul'); 
  var totFotos  =  ul.find("li").length;
  //	Relleno si faltanfotos con cuadrados grises
  if(totFotos%4)
  for(var i=(totFotos%4);i<4;i++){
	  ul.append('<li class="relleno"></li>');  
  }
  
  
  var btnLeft	=  $('div.galeria .move-left');
  var btnRight	=  $('div.galeria .move-right');   
  
  btnRight.click(function(){	
	if(-(totFotos/4)<desplazamiento-1)							 
		desplazamiento--;
  });  
  btnLeft.click(function(){
	if(desplazamiento<0)
		desplazamiento++;
  });
  
  
  $('div.galeria ul img').click(function(){

		var url  = $(this).attr('src');
		var text = $(this).attr('alt');
		
		/*$('div.galeria div.imgAmpliada img').fadeTo("fast",0,function(){
			$(this).attr('src',url).fadeTo("slow",1.0);
			$(this).attr('alt',text);
			$(this).attr('title',text);			
																																		
		});*/
		$('div.galeria div.imgAmpliada img').attr('src',url);
		$('div.galeria div.imgAmpliada img').attr('alt',text);
		$('div.galeria div.imgAmpliada img').attr('title',text);		
		$('div.galeria p').text(text);
  });
  
  
  setInterval('moverGaleria()',100);
});












